Jupiter’s moon Io has been a volcanic inferno for billions of years
Io, Jupiter’s innermost moon, is the most volcanically active body in the solar system Joshimer Binas/Alamy Stock Photo Jupiter’s moon Io has been continuously remodelled by volcanic eruptions for billions of years, possibly since it first formed.
